At just 4 years of age Emilio Madrid Mérida played the celebration of “Mass” at home with his stuffed animals. Now, at 16, he dreams of being a priest and says he has found happiness in the seminary in Badajoz, Spain, where he has already been for three years.
Emilio plays at celebrating “Mass” at age 4. Credit: Photo courtesy of Emilio Madrid Mérid
Speaking with ACI Prensa, CNA’s Spanish-language news partner, at St. García the Abbot Parish in Algeciras, a city in southern Spain near Gibraltar where he is with his family on vacation, the young man explained that for him a vocation is “the call that God gives you to make you happy.”
